What Is Search Intent?

Search intent refers to the purpose behind a search query. It answers the question: Why is the user searching for this? Are they looking for information, trying to make a purchase, comparing options, or navigating to a specific website?

Generally, search intent falls into four main categories:

  • Informational: The user wants to learn something (e.g., “what is SEO”).
  • Navigational: The user is trying to find a specific website or brand.
  • Transactional: The user is ready to take action, such as making a purchase.
  • Commercial Investigation: The user is researching options before making a decision.

Each type of intent requires a different content approach. Treating them all the same is one of the biggest mistakes in SEO.

Why Search Intent Matters More Than Keywords

In the past, SEO was heavily focused on keyword placement. While keywords are still important, search engines have become far more sophisticated. They now analyze context, behavior, and relevance to determine whether a page truly satisfies a query.

This means you can rank for a keyword and still fail if your content doesn’t align with intent. For example, if users are searching for a “how-to guide” and your page is a sales pitch, they will leave quickly. This sends negative signals to search engines, ultimately hurting your rankings.

Matching intent is what keeps users engaged—and engagement is what drives long-term SEO success.

How to Identify User Intent

Understanding intent starts with observation. One of the most effective ways to identify it is by analyzing search results themselves. Look at the top-ranking pages for your target keyword:

  • Are they blog posts, product pages, or videos?
  • Do they provide quick answers or in-depth explanations?
  • Are they focused on education, comparison, or conversion?

Search engines already prioritize content that matches intent. By studying what’s ranking, you gain insight into what users expect.

You can also pay attention to language. Words like “how,” “best,” “buy,” or “review” often signal different types of intent. These subtle cues can guide your content strategy.

Creating Content That Matches Intent

Once you understand the intent, the next step is aligning your content accordingly. This requires more than just adjusting headlines—it involves structuring your entire page to meet user needs.

For informational intent, focus on clarity and depth. Provide step-by-step explanations, examples, and helpful insights.
For transactional intent, make the process easy and direct. Highlight benefits, include clear calls to action, and remove friction.
For commercial investigation, offer comparisons, pros and cons, and honest evaluations to help users make informed decisions.

The goal is simple: deliver exactly what the user is looking for, in the most efficient and valuable way possible.

The Role of Content Experience

Matching intent isn’t just about information—it’s also about how that information is delivered. A well-structured, easy-to-read page can make a significant difference in user satisfaction.

Break content into clear sections, use headings effectively, and avoid unnecessary complexity. Users should be able to find what they need quickly without feeling overwhelmed.

Visual elements, such as images or bullet points, can enhance understanding and keep users engaged. The better the experience, the more likely users are to stay, interact, and trust your content.

Adapting to Changing Behavior

Search intent is not static. As user behavior evolves, so do expectations. What worked a year ago may not be effective today. This is why continuous analysis and updates are essential.

Monitor how your content performs. Are users staying on the page? Are they engaging with your content or leaving quickly? These signals can help you refine your approach and stay aligned with intent over time.

Staying flexible and responsive is key to maintaining strong SEO performance.
